There's nothing we love more than finding an old hidden gem on Netflix and the streaming giant has done it again after adding Back to its catalogue.
The Channel 4 sitcom aired for two series between 2017 and 2021 and starred David Mitchell and Robert Webb. The comedy duo played foster brothers Stephen Nichols and Andrew Donnelly respectively and follows the pair as Andrew rejoins the family unit following the death of Stephen's father, Laurie, and Stephen inheriting the family pub.
While other members of the family are overjoyed at Andrew's reappearance, Stephen fears that he's coming after his "family, business and life".

Also joining the pair were Louise Brealey (Sherlock) as Stephen's sister, Cass; Penny Downie (The Crown) as Cass and Stephen's mother, Ellen; Matthew Holness (The Haunting of Bly Manor) as the pair's father who appears in flashbacks; and Geoffrey McGivern (Ghosts), who plays Geoff, Cass and Stephen's uncle.
The series was incredibly well received with the first series carrying a 100% approval rating on Rotten Tomatoes, while the second has a 95% approval rating.
